Nonlinear Inequalities with Double Riesz Potentials

Abstract

We investigate the nonnegative solutions to the nonlinear integral inequality u Iα((Iβ up)uq) a.e. in RN, where α, β∈ (0,N), p, q>0 and Iα, Iβ denote the Riesz potentials of order α and β respectively. Our approach relies on a nonlocal positivity principle which allows us to derive optimal ranges for the parameters α, β, p and q to describe the existence and the nonexistence of a solution. The optimal decay at infinity for such solutions is also discussed.
